Ireland - Import of Semiconductor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s)
Since 2014, Ireland Import of Semiconductor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s) rose 8%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 20 among other countries in Import of Semiconductor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s) with €9,619,308.76. Ireland is overtaken by Denmark, which was number 19 at €11,084,986.99 and is followed by Estonia at €9,069,836.96. Germany lead the ranking with €1,017,049,940.42 in 2019, that is a growth of 8.8% compared to 2018. Netherlands, Austria and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Malta recorded the best 5 years average growth at +21% per year, while Lithuania recorded the worst performance at -22.6% per year.
